Risky Shift
A phenomenon in group decision-making processes where groups tend to make riskier decisions compared to individuals.
Non-Directive Group Leader
A leader who takes a passive role, encouraging group members to lead discussions and make decisions, thereby fostering autonomy and self-direction.
Groupthink
A psychological phenomenon that occurs within a group of people when the desire for harmony or conformity in the group results in an irrational or dysfunctional decision-making outcome.
High-Performing Executives
Senior managers or directors in an organization known for exceptional achievement and productivity.
